Output ed186916268ad316554ca071035f0f82c47dc2fe0403febbdf08d6ce6aef94de:0

value
266439
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434ae3ad6b1a0facfeac9a99287a8e6154e1c465 OP_EQUAL
address
37ppuoPmMUw4wzaHsNx8WzotiaU7PZGCxW
transaction
ed186916268ad316554ca071035f0f82c47dc2fe0403febbdf08d6ce6aef94de
confirmations
274675
spent
true